Snow picture of Baragarh resort near Manali

SHIMLA/KEYLONG: Tourists Throng Hill Towns to catch glimpse of snow in higher reaches Himachal. Lahaul valley on the northern side of the Rohtang Pass  remains shut for the vehicles due to snowfall. 

As many as 16200 vehicles entered the capital city today.

Snowfall has come as a big hope for the apple farmers as most of apple belt of Shimla and Kullu and parts of Mandi and Kinnaur and Lahaul Spiti experienced light to moderate snowfall for the last 24 hours.

The snowfall is major attraction for tourists in Hill towns and white manure for the apple orchards  in Himachal, said Nakul Khullar, a progressive and award winning orchardist and Hotel Magnate of Baragarh Resort and Spa. 

The latest among the stars entering the resort was none other than Comedy King  Kapil Sharma, who was there for shoot of the show in landlocked Lahaul valley.  

The snow picture capturing a 'Human image' in  Riuni Forest  from Oakhtadhar on the Chopal-Riuni-Oakhta road has gone viral on social media on Makkar Sankranti, with believers likening the image to that of Lord Shiva. 

Shimla Police has advised commuters not travel on the slippery road till tomorrow as the PWD is on the job restoring the roads for smooth flow of traffic.

Snowfall  not only fulfil the chilling and moisture requirement for the apple industry, it also recharges the shrinking Glaciers, which are lifeblood for the rivers and hydropower projects located in the basins.  

The Atal Tunnel remained inaccessible from Manali and Keylong side  due to the fresh spell of snowfall, even as the snow- loving tourists continue  to throng the tourist towns of Manali, Shimla and Dalhousie and Dharamshala.

 Choordhar, the seat of the Shilgur Devta, Chharki and Khirki, Chanshal, Narkanda, Moral Danda, Baghi and Khadrala, Kharapathar and Kupparh and Kufri and Fagu  also wore thick white coat  of snow, disrupting traffic movement on the high spots  at Sungri, Baghi, Narakanda, Kharapathar. 

But the roads have been restored for traffic. But the Chopal road between Chambi and Khirki remained slippery due to the two feet of snow.

The Manali-Keylong-Leh national highway from North portal of the Atal Rohtang Tunnel is being restored by the BRO. The road has turned slippery due to snowing.

The roads from North portal to Koksar and Rohtang Pass and Gramphu-Kaza and from Darcha to Serchu remained closed for vehicles.
